The rotating disk method was used to study the diffusion of HCl in molten samples (table 80).

V.A.Bezvoritnii, V.N.Devyatkin, A.B.Bezukladnikov: Zhurnal Fizicheskoi Khimii, 1970, 44[8], 2105

 

 

Table 80

Diffusion of HCl in KCl Melts

 

Temperature (C)

D (cm2/s)

850

3.1 x 10-4

880

3.5 x 10-4

910

3.7 x 10-4

940

3.6 x 10-4
